CloudSpark Cloud DevOps Entegrasyonu — CI/CD İşlem Hatlarınızı Hızlandırın

The modern world of software development is shaped by rapidly changing technological requirements. One of the biggest challenges faced by developers and DevOps teams is choosing the necessary tools to best manage these complex processes and creating an integrated working environment with these tools. Effective management of software development processes is critical not only for increasing product quality but also for shortening development times. This is where cloud infrastructures come into play. Cloud infrastructures not only provide flexibility and scalability, but also lay the foundations for accelerating CI/CD (Continuous Integration and Continuous Deployment) processes.

CloudSpark is a platform designed to help DevOps teams with these complex processes. CloudSpark allows you to optimize the software development cycle through an integrated solution. In this article, we will talk about the advantages, usage scenarios and technical details of CloudSpark. We will find ways to speed up your software development processes and make them more efficient.

What is Cloud DevOps Integration?

Cloud DevOps is an approach that combines software development and IT operations. This approach aims to accelerate software development processes by increasing collaboration between development and operations teams. Cloud DevOps is typically implemented using cloud-based tools and services. In this way, software development processes become more fluid and it becomes easier for teams to collaborate.

But do you really need it?

Continuous integration and Continuous Delivery processes form the basis of Cloud DevOps. These processes automate the software development cycle, allowing code changes to be quickly tested and pushed to the production environment. Cloud infrastructures provide the flexibility and scalability needed to support these processes. CloudSpark aims to optimize software development processes with the solutions it offers in this field by providing DevOps teams with all the necessary tools.

Key Features and Benefits

  • Fast CI/CD Pipelines: CloudSpark reduces code processing time from hours to minutes with automatic CI/CD pipeline setups that save time and resources on large projects. For example, instead of spending several hours adding a new feature, a software development team can develop more features by significantly reducing this time with CloudSpark.
  • Secure Container Registry: Private Docker image repository allows you to deploy your images securely and quickly. In this way, security is given priority in the software development process. Secure management of container records helps ensure rapid continuous updates while reducing vulnerability risks.
  • Kubernetes Management: CloudSpark makes managing Kubernetes clusters easy. It speeds up the application deployment process by simplifying container orchestration. For example, a game development studio can deploy a new content update across multiple servers using Kubernetes.
  • Infrastructure Automation: Automating your infrastructure with tools like Terraform and Ansible increases consistency by preventing manual errors. This makes infrastructure management more efficient and ensures that the infrastructure is always up-to-date and reliable.
  • Real-Time Monitoring: Application and infrastructure monitoring with tools like Prometheus and Grafana allows you to continuously monitor system health. In this way, you can intervene immediately and detect possible problems in advance. For example, when an application suddenly starts to slow down, immediate action can be taken thanks to these monitoring solutions.
  • Central Log Management: Central log management and analysis with ELK Stack increases your operational efficiency by accelerating the debugging process. Central management of logs allows easy analysis of data from different systems.

Usage Scenarios

Let’s talk real life.

CloudSpark’s solutions can be used properly in many different usage scenarios. For example, a large e-commerce platform can constantly develop new features and quickly deliver them to its users thanks to CloudSpark. This platform integrates CI/CD processes with CloudSpark and ensures a seamless release of each new update.

Another example is the financial application. This app must take strict security measures to ensure the safety of user data. Thanks to CloudSpark’s secure container registry feature, each new version of the application can be deployed securely and updates can be made quickly. Such applications can take advantage of CloudSpark when security and speed are critical.

Another scenario is the challenges faced by a game development studio. This studio needs to keep their games updated and constantly add new content. Thanks to CloudSpark automation tools, team members can speed up game development processes and deliver new content to players faster. This process is really important to keep players interested.

Finally, the case of a company developing a health app. This company needs to have high standards in terms of security of user data and application continuity. The monitoring and log management solutions offered by CloudSpark allow this company to constantly monitor system health and make rapid interventions. Since the security of health data is of vital importance for such applications, the security solutions offered by CloudSpark play a critical role.

How Does It Work?

CloudSpark allows users to use cloud-based DevOps solutions in an integrated manner. Automated setup of CI/CD pipelines enables users to speed up the process from the moment they write their code. This allows any new features or fixes added to the development process to be quickly tested and pushed to the production environment. Using the CloudSpark platform, users can manage all these processes from a single panel.

As CloudSpark, we see this a lot.

In addition, CloudSpark integrates the necessary tools for infrastructure automation. Tools like Terraform and Ansible make it easier to manage your system by automating your infrastructure. In this way, manual errors are minimized and system consistency is ensured. Thanks to CloudSpark monitoring solutions, users can instantly check system health and quickly respond to possible problems. For example, if resource consumption suddenly increases in a system, this can be easily detected with monitoring tools and necessary measures can be taken.

The CloudSpark team’s advice in this area generally works well.

Who Should Use It?

CloudSpark is suitable for all teams developing software. However, it is an important tool for teams that constantly add new features, work quickly, and have to comply with high security standards. Software developers, DevOps teams, and system administrators working on large-scale projects can make the most of CloudSpark’s benefits. Additionally, CloudSpark offers a critical solution for start-ups and technology-focused companies that aim to go to market quickly. In projects that require rapid change, automation and monitoring solutions provided by CloudSpark help increase the efficiency of teams.

You may ask why it is so popular?

Cloud DevOps Integration with CloudSpark

CloudSpark helps teams make their business processes more efficient by providing cloud-based DevOps solutions. Thanks to integrated solutions, users can speed up CI/CD processes, shorten deployment times and improve software quality. CloudSpark also offers solutions in critical areas such as security and monitoring, providing everything users need in one place. This allows teams to focus on more strategic work by reducing time loss.

Last Word

Here is the critical point.

As CloudSpark, we support our customers in this field with over 15 years of experience.

CloudSpark is a powerful platform designed to accelerate and optimize modern software development processes. It makes the job of DevOps teams easier by providing all the tools needed to manage your applications and infrastructure in an integrated manner. With CloudSpark, you can make your software development processes more effective and efficient and take full advantage of the cloud infrastructure advantages offered. If you would like to learn more about this topic and take your organization to the next level, please contact the CloudSpark team. Remember that using the right tools is not just a choice, it is a way to gain a competitive advantage. Get ready to capture the software development processes of the future with CloudSpark!

Choosing the Right Cloud Strategy

Should every workload be moved to the cloud? No. First, it is necessary to classify existing workloads: Which ones are suitable for the cloud, which should remain on-premises, and which should be refactored?

“Lift and shift” the fastest way but not always the most efficient. When one of our customers moved their on-premise Oracle DB to Azure VM as is, their monthly cost tripled. However, if he had switched to managed database service, he would have saved 40%.

CloudSpark’s cloud consultancy team helps you determine the most appropriate strategy by performing TCO (Total Cost of Ownership) analysis. We create a special road map for each customer.

High Availability and Disaster Recovery

The cloud isn’t magic — the server is still physically running somewhere. Regional outages are rare but do happen. In 2024, a 14-hour outage occurred in the European region of a major cloud provider. Among the affected customers, those with DR plans recovered within 30 minutes. Those who were not there waited for days.

Multi-region deployment should be designed according to your RPO and RTO goals. Active-active or active-passive? It is necessary to establish the right balance between cost and performance. The CloudSpark team verifies that the plans are actually working by conducting a DR exercise twice a year.

Frequently Asked Questions

Which cloud provider should we choose?

It depends on your workload. Azure offers the best integration with the Microsoft ecosystem. AWS has the widest range of services. Google Cloud, data analytics and AI also feature prominently. CloudSpark is an expert solution partner in all three with its multi-cloud strategy.

Will cloud costs spiral out of control?

If not managed correctly, yes. Tagging policy, budget alerts and regular cost reviews are a must. Even shutting down dev/test environments after hours can reduce monthly costs by 30%. We keep your budget under control with CloudSpark FinOps consultancy.

What should we do about data sovereignty?

In accordance with KVKK, personal data must be kept within the borders of Türkiye. Azure’s Istanbul data center meets this requirement. CloudSpark designs and monitors your data placement policies.

Make a Difference with CloudSpark

As Turkey’s leading cloud technologies and digital transformation partner, CloudSpark provides services with its expert staff in the field of Cloud DevOps Integration – Accelerate Your CI/CD Pipelines. We offer 24/7 technical support, proactive monitoring and customer-specific solution architecture.

Contact us for a free consultation. Let’s analyze your existing infrastructure and design together the solution that best suits your needs.

Etiketler:
You must be logged in to post a comment.
🇹🇷 Türkçe🇬🇧 English🇩🇪 Deutsch🇫🇷 Français🇸🇦 العربية🇷🇺 Русский🇪🇸 Español